Overview: During the recent Chatham Board of Health meeting, discussion centered around a variance request for the construction of a swimming pool on Bay View Road. Owners Jason Hall and Jill Zelikus, represented by a consultant from Ryder and Wilcox Inc., sought a three-foot variance from the required 20-foot setback between a leeching pit and the proposed pool. Concerns about the variance led to the decision to revisit the proposal at the May 4th meeting after reconsideration of the pool’s design and orientation.

Overview: The Sayreville Borough Council meeting focused on the potential environmental and economic impacts of allowing data centers within a redevelopment plan for the former Sunshine Biscuit site. Residents and environmental advocates voiced strong opposition, citing increased utility costs and environmental risks. The council also discussed various community and administrative matters, including regulations on electric vehicles and upcoming community events.

Overview: In a recent Leesburg City Commission meeting, attention was focused on a proposed development project, Lake Bright Brighurst, which involves annexing over 200 acres for residential use. The project sparked debate due to its potential impact on traffic, infrastructure, and community character, with residents voicing concerns over the capacity to handle such growth. The commission also tackled issues related to funding and financial management for municipal projects, transparency in development agreements, and the implications of infrastructure developments.
